## Deployment

Render performance for the Quillstone template engine depends heavily on the precompile cache. In production we precompile all templates at boot and pin the cache to memory; cold renders are roughly 40x slower. Reviewers should confirm any new partials are registered in the manifest. The deployment uses the configuration values shown below.

service settings:
ralael:
  pin: 7453
  tenant: zorath
  seal: seal_087806e4
  metrics_host: metrics.ralael.paliqworks.example
  standby_team: fraath
  escalation: praok-istiel
  nonce: 10e083

Ticket #982 — InvoiceSmith config drift strikes again

Hey newcomers, welcome to a classic. The PDF invoice renderer (InvoiceSmith) has slightly different font-embedding and margin settings on render-node-2 than everywhere else, which is why Brightloaf's invoices come out with clipped totals about a third of the time. Someone hotfixed the node months ago and never backported it. Rule of thumb: never edit config on a live node. The intended, blessed settings are as follows.

service settings:
[holath]
host = holath.novacio.corp
user = holath_svc
database = holath_prod

Handover Note — Branwick to Delmere

Branch managers, as I hand the Kestrel Points overhaul to Director Delmere, here is the state of play: migration of legacy balances is 70% complete, the new tier thresholds go live next quarter, and staff training packs were issued last week. Flag redemption anomalies to head office weekly. Delmere will chair the next review. The confidential planning note for the board follows below.

management briefing: Headcount on the Belix team goes from 60 to 93 by the end of November. Gross margin on Belix came in at 23 percent against a plan of 47 percent.

## Who to ping about config hot-reloading

If a customer reports that Flintloop isn't picking up config changes without a restart, don't dig through the reloader logs yourself — that's the Platform Plumbing squad's turf. They own the hot-reload watcher and can tell you within minutes whether a rollout broke it. Quickest way is their shared inbox, which they actually check.

escalation mailbox, tadug-bagag: gileth@nelvroforge.corp